Two men were killed in a head-on collision on Highway 46 east of Lost Hills early Saturday morning.
The California Highway Patrol said a 20-year-old male from Wasco was driving a 2011 Toyota Corolla eastbound on State Route 46 east of Corcoran Road. A 30-year-old male from Paso Robles, was driving a 2024 Toyota Prius westbound on State Route 46, approaching the Toyota Corolla.
“For reasons still under investigation, the driver of the Toyota Corolla traveled over the painted center dividing lines of State Route 46 into the westbound lane and directly into the path of the Toyota Prius. The Toyota Corolla continued eastbound in the westbound lane until the Toyota Corolla and the Toyota Prius collided head-on,” the CHP said in a news release…
